| Biochem/physiol Actions: | Argonaute 2 (Ago2) plays a vital role in short interfering RNA-mediated gene silencing. The encoded protein is regulated at both the transcriptional and posttranslational level in human breast cancer cell lines. Ago2 and enhanced micro-RNA activity is involved in the tumorigenic progression of breast cancer cell lines. Overexpression of the gene has been observed in hepatocellular carcinoma (HCC), head and neck squamous cell carcinoma patients. |

| General description: | Monoclonal Anti-AGO2 (rat IgG2a isotype) is derived from the hybridoma 11A9 produced by the fusion of mouse myeloma cells (P3X63Ag8.653) and splenocytes from rat immunized with a peptide corresponding to amino acids 1-15 of human AGO2. Monoclonal Anti-AGO2 recognizes human, monkey, bovine, rat and mouse AGO2. Argonaute 2 (Ago2) is encoded by the gene mapped to human chromosome 8q24.3. The encoded protein belongs to the Ago protein family. AGO2 is mainly localized on the diffuse cytoplasm and stress granules. |
| Other Notes: | Cell lysates should not be boiled before loading onto SDS-PAGE, but only warmed to 60°C for 15 min. In order to obtain the best results using various techniques and preparations, we recommend determining optimal working dilutions by titration. |
| Physical form: | Solution in 0.01M phosphate buffered saline pH 7.4, containing 15 mM sodium azide. |
| Preparation Note: | Store at –20°C. For continuous use, the product may be stored at 2-8°C for up to one month. For extended storage, freeze at -20°C in working aliquots. Repeated freezing and thawing, or storage in “frost-free” freezers, is not recommended. If slight turbidity occurs upon prolonged storage, clarify the solution by centrifugation before use. Working dilution samples should be discarded if not used within 12 hours. |
